Guyana National Cycling Championships main event set for Sunday

After some intriguing racing events during the last week, the final event of the Guyana National Cycling Championships, which will pedal off tomorrow, Sunday June 30, 2019, will feature the country’s best cyclists battling in the Elite Male/Seniors Road Race.

Some of the best cyclists in the country will be on show in Sunday’s humdinger

This race will commence at 7:30h at Homestretch Avenue in Georgetown, and will travel to Moblissa Hill on the Soesdyke-Linden Highway before returning to Homestretch Avenue for the finish, covering a distance of 120 miles.
In the Time Trials’ events of these championships held on Saturday last, Briton John emerged champion in the Senior Males’ category, while Team Evolution’s Denise Jeffery did likewise in the Females’ category. Ajay Gopilall emerged champion in the Juniors’ category, while Jonathan Ramsuchit won the Juveniles’ category. And Paul Choo-Wee-Nam emerged champion in the Veterans/Masters’ category.
The day after those Time Trials, Sunday last, races in the above categories pedalled off, and some spectacular finishes resulted. Team Evolution’s Andy Spencer emerged champion in the Veterans/Masters’ category, while Denise Jeffery won in the Females’ category. Ajay Gopilall won the Juniors’ category, while Mario Washington won the Juveniles’ category.
Cycling stars Briton and Jamaul John, Michael Anthony, Andre ‘Padlock’ Greene, Walter Grant Stewart and Paul De Nobrega, among others, will be on show tomorrow, Sunday June 30, 2019, when this scintillating event pedals off at 7:30h from outside the head offices of the National Sports Commission on Homestretch Avenue, Georgetown.
